How to set up the voltage and current of steel CNC table plasma cutter

The greatest advantage of Steel CNC table plasma cutter is fast cutting speed, small cutting seam and wide cutting range, which for most enterprises have great attraction, but in the actual use of equipment purchased, it will encounter a variety of problems, resulting in limited actual cutting speed, cutting seam too large, cutting surface irregularity and other phenomena. In addition to the mechanical failure of Steel CNC table plasma cutter itself and other factors, users do not correctly set the relevant parameters of Steel CNC table plasma cutter in use is also an important factor affecting the actual cutting effect. Numerical control plasma cutting is different from traditional flame cutting. Because of the need to introduce plasma power supply accessories, it is particularly important to control the relevant parameters of the power supply.

Plasma cutting power supply must have a high enough no-load voltage in order to easily ignite and make plasma arc stable combustion. The no-load voltage is generally 120-600V, while the arc voltage is generally half of the no-load voltage. Increasing the voltage of arc column can obviously increase the power of plasma arc, so it can increase the cutting speed and cut the metal plate with larger thickness. The arc column voltage can not exceed 65% of the no-load voltage, otherwise the plasma arc will be unstable.

Increasing cutting current of Steel CNC table plasma cutter can also increase the power of plasma arc, but it is limited by the maximum allowable current, otherwise plasma arc column will be coarsened, slot width will be increased, electrode life will be reduced.
